This is a database of published descriptions of behavior of spiders and other arachnids (mites, scorpions, etc.) You can enter a taxon name (mostly species) in the taxon search box and see a list of published behaviors for that taxon and links to the publication where they were mentioned.
Currently, there are annotations for several taxa (including Tetragnatha, Deinopis, Cupiennius salei, Leucauge mariana). You can enter a taxon name in the taxon box and if there are behavior annotations for the taxon, they will be listed. If the taxon is in the current taxonomy (a chunk of NCBI) but no behavior is listed, it will return a table with a link to the taxon term - currently this is the entry in OntoBee (not very useful), but this will change to point to the NBCI or alternative taxonomy page.
